? Think You Won? Here’s How to Claim
If your numbers match, here’s what to do next:
-
Up to $499: Claim your prize at any authorized Vermont Lottery retailer.
-
$500 to $5,000: Visit any M&T Bank location in Vermont during normal lottery office hours.
-
Important: All prizes must be claimed within one year of the drawing date.
You can also visit the Vermont Lottery headquarters in Barre, Vermont to claim winnings by presenting your signed ticket for validation.

?? Bonus Chance: Vermont Second Chance Lottery
Don’t toss those losing scratch tickets just yet. Vermont’s Second Chance program lets players enter eligible non-winning tickets for another shot at cash or prizes.
How it works:
-
Register your ticket through the official lottery website or mobile app.
-
Entries are included in quarterly drawings or special promotions.
-
Drawings are conducted by Pollard Banknote Limited in Winnipeg, Canada.
It’s a fun way to keep the excitement going—even if your original ticket didn’t win.
